تنظیمات مربوط به RSS FEED - لایفری 7.1 - Help
تنظیمات مربوط به RSS FEED
برای انجام تنظیمات مربوط به RSS FEED سایت از طریق بخش پنل مدیریت سایت به محتوا مراجعه کنید و وارد بخش محتوای سایت شوید. مدیران سایت میتوانند ساختارها و قالبها و مقالات محتوای وب موجود در سایتشان را در این بخش مدیریت کنند. علاوه براین میتوانند تنظیمات مربوط به RSS FEED سایتشان را در این بخش انجام دهند. برای ایجاد تنظیمات مربوط به RSS FEED بر آیکون ( ) در بالا و گوشهی سمت راست صفحه کلیک نمایید و گزینهی Feedsانتخاب نمایید.
شکل 1 1-برای ایجاد تنظیمات مربوط به RSS FEED بر آیکون در بالا و گوشهی سمت راست صفحه کلیک نمایید و گزینهی Feedsرا انتخاب نمایید.
در رابط کاربری ظاهر شده شما میتوانید RSS FEED ایجاد کنید و یا آن را ویرایش و حذف نمایید. برای ایجاد یک RSS FEED جدید روی دکمه افزودن ( ) کلیک کنید. در رابط کاربری مربوط به ایجاد RSS FEED شما باید یک نام در فیلد Name، یک صفحهی هدف در بخش Target Page Friendly URL و یک ساختار محتوای وب را برای RSS FEED انتخاب کنید. همچنین میتوانید یک سری توضیحات را در بخش Description وارد نمایید و یا تنظیمات دیگری را انجام داد.
صفحهی هدف دو نقش دارد:
• سایتی که target page متعلق به آن باشد مشخص میکند که چه محتواهای وبی در RSS FEED قرار بگیرد. برای مثال، اگر صفحهی هدف به سایت بازاریابی و فروش تعلق داشته باشد تنها محتواها و مقالاتی که در سایت بازاریابی و فروش میباشند در RSS FEED قرار خواهد گرفت.
• target page صفحهای خواهد بود که در آن مقالات محتوای وب orphaned در آن نمایش داده میشوند. مقالات محتواهای وب orphaned، مقالاتی هستند که در وبسایت شما منتشر شده اند ولی شما برای نمایش آنها هیچ پرتلت نمایش محتوا مشخص و تنظیم نکردهاید. در پرتال لایفری هم محتواهای وبی که برای نمایششان یک نمایش محتوا مشخص کردهاید و هم محتواهای وب orphaned در RSS FEED نمایش داده میشوند. باکلیک بر لینک محتواهای وبی که برای نمایششان یک نمایش محتوا مشخص کردهاید، محتوای کامل در در صفحهای که پرتلت نمایش محتوا برای نمایش آن محتوا تنظیم شده است، نمایش داده خواهدشد و در صورتی که برای آن محتوای وب صفحهی نمایش مشخص نموده باشید، در پرتلت ناشر منبع پیشفرض نمایش داده خواهد شد. در صورت کلیک بر لینک یک محتوای وب orphaned، محتوای کامل آن در صفحهی هدف نمایش داده خواهد شد.
شکل 1 2-برای ایجاد feed به یک نام و آدرس صفحهی هدف و انتخاب یک ساختار نیاز دارید. شما می توانید تنظیمات دیگری همچون تنظیمات دسترسیها و نحوهی نمایش را نیز انجام دهید.
برای مشخص نمودن یک صفحه به عنوان صفحهی هدف به friendly URL آن صفحه نیاز داریم. friendly URL همان آدرس صفحه بدون نامهاست میباشد. برای مثال friendly URL برای یک صفحهی عمومی به نام welcome در سایت فروش و بازاریابی به صورت /web/marketing/welcome میباشد. شما میتوانید یک شناسهی پرتلت را در Target Portlet ID وارد کنید که مشخص کنندهی شناسهی پرتلت نمایش محتوا میباشد که میخواهیم محتواهای وب orphaned در آن نمایش داده شود. در صورت مقدار دادن به این فیلد، پرتلت باید وجود داشته باشد وگرنه محتوای وب نمایش داده نخواهد شد. شما میتوانید تنظیمات مربوط به سطح دسترسی هر یک از افراد را از بخش Permissions مشخص نمایید. به صورت پیشفرض RSS FEED برای همه قابل مشاهده است، شما میتوانید در این بخش مجوزها و سطوح دسترسی مربوط به آن را تغییر دهید. همچنین میتوانید با استفاده از کلیک برگزینهی More Options سطوح دسترسی برای ویرایش، حذف و تنظیم سطوح دسترسی را مشخص کنید. از قسمت نمایش محتوا باید یک ساختار انتخاب کنید، با انتخاب ساختار، شما مقالههای موجود در RSS FEED را فیلتر خواهید کرد که این ویژگی بسیار مفید خواهد بود؛ زیرا تمامی محتواهای وب دارای ساختار میباشند. شما همچنین میتوانید از این بخش یک قالب نیز انتخاب نمایید.
با استفاده از بخش Presentation Settings شما میتوانید جزئیات ویژه بیشتری و اینکه مقالهها در RSS FEED چگونه نمایش داده شوند را به تنظیمات RSS FEED اضافه نمایید. در بخش Feed Item Content با قرار دادن مقدار Web Content Descriptionتنها خلاصهای از محتوای مقاله در feed نمایش داده خواهد شد، در صورتی که میخواهید محتوای کامل یک مقاله در feed نمایش داده شود، مقدار این فیلد را Use Default Template قرار دهید. شما میتوانید با استفاده از فیلد Feed Type در این بخش زبانی که توسط آن feed ایجاد میشود را انتخاب کنید، میتوانید مقادیر Atom 1.0, RSS 1.0, RSS 2.0 برای این فیلد انتخاب نمایید. بهطور پیش فرض مقدار Atom 1.0 برای این فیلد انتخاب شده است. با استفاده از فیلدMaximum Items to Display میتوانید حداکثر تعداد آیتمهایی که درRSS FEED نمایش داده میشود را مشخص کنید. شما میتوانید از بخش Order By Column با قراردادن مقدار Modified Date آیتمها را در RSS FEED به ترتیب آخرین زمانی که منتشر شده اند و یا ویرایش شدهاند نمایش دهید و در صورتی که مقدار Display Date را برای این فیلد قرار دهید آیتمهای RSS FEED به ترتیب زمانی که آنها برای نمایش در یک پرتلت نمایش محتوا تنظیم شدهاند، نمایش دادهخواهند شد. شما میتوانید با قرار دادن مقدار Assending برای فیلد Order By Type، آیتمها را به شکل صعودی مرتب کنید و با قرار دادن مقدار Dessending، آیتمها را به شکل نزولی مرتب نمایید. پس از انجام تنظیمات مربوطه، بر دکمهی Save کلیک نمایید تا تنظیمات ذخیره شود.
پس از ذخیره در صورتی که به بخش Feeds مراجعه نمایید، میتوانید RSS FEED ایجاد شده را مشاهده نمایید. شما میتوانید با کلیک بر آیکون ( ) در کنار هر RSS FEED آن را حذف کنید، سطوح دسترسی آن را تغییر دهید و یا آن را ویرایش نمایید. رابط کاربری ویرایش با رابط کاربری ایجاد RSS FEED کاملا مشابه است، تنها تفاوت موجود، وجود یک فیلد URL در رابط کاربری ویرایش است. در صورتی که محتوای فیلد URL را کپی کنید و آن را در آدرس بار مرورگرتان وارد کنید و یا بر گزینهی Preview در پایین این فیلد کلیک کنید، میتوانید فایل RSS FEED را که به فرمت خروجی XML میباشد در مرورگر، مشاهده نمایید.
در صورتی که میخواهید امکان FEED را غیر فعال نمایید، میتوانید در فایل portal-ext.properties دستور rss.feeds.enabled=false را قرار دهید و اگر میخواهید مجددا آن را فعال نمایید، دستور rss.feeds.enabled=true را جایگزین دستور قبلی نمایید. شما میتوانید چندین RSS FEEDبا تنظیمات متفاوت را ایجاد نمایید.